Activity: "My child helped unload a moving truck"
Physical Education
- The child engaged in physical activity by lifting and carrying boxes and furniture while unloading the moving truck.
- They developed their coordination and balance skills by maneuvering through tight spaces and carrying items of various sizes and shapes.
- They improved their strength and endurance through repeated lifting and carrying of heavy objects.
- They practiced teamwork and communication skills by coordinating with others to unload and organize the items efficiently.
Continued development tips: Encourage your child to participate in other physical activities that require strength, coordination, and teamwork, such as sports, dance, or martial arts. Additionally, they can engage in strength training exercises at home or join a local fitness class to further enhance their physical abilities.
